Wrestling Team Falls to Pitt on Sunday

Huskies lose 22-8

Frank Hickman scored a 7-6 win at 157 pounds for the Huskies
PITTSBURGH—The Bloomsburg University wrestling team lost to 23rd-ranked Pittsburgh on Sunday by a score of 22-8. The loss dropped the Huskies to 11-5, 0-3 in the Eastern Wrestling League (EWL), while Pitt improves to 9-6, 2-0 in the EWL.

The Huskies dropped the four matches of the day, including two, two-point losses at 125 and 133 pounds. At 125 pounds BU's Sean Boylan (Seaville, NJ/St. Marks) lost in sudden victory 2 after Pitt's Anthony Zanetta scored a takedown. Along with the Panthers win, the Huskies were also penalized a team point for a technical violation.

At 133 pounds the Huskies Nick Wilcox (Greene, NY/Greene Central) led 3-1 going into the third period, but a takedown and a three-point near fall gave the Panthers Shelton Mack the win.

Trailing 13-(-1), Bloomsburg's Frank Hickman (Castle Hayne, NC/E.A. Laney) rebounded from a loss on Friday to post a 7-6 win at 157 pounds. Behind 3-2 going into the third period, Hickman scored a reversal and later a takedown to go up 6-5. After an escape by Tasser tied the score, Hickman won on riding time for the Huskies.

At 165 pounds Bloomsburg's Josh Veltre (Rochester, NY/Greece Olympia) dropped a tough 4-1 match to Ethan Headlee. Tied 1-1 in the third period Headlee scored a takedown and got riding time to earn the win.

Bloomsburg's Mike Dessino (Middlesex, NJ/Middlesex) posted a win at 174 pounds by a 5-2 score. All the scoring came in the first two periods with Dessino getting an escape and a takedown in the middle period to score the victory.

At 184 pounds Bloomsburg's Nate Graham (Selkirk, NY/Ravena) lost 3-1 in sudden victory. In regulation both Graham and Max Thomusseit scored escapes. In the sudden victory Thomusseit picked up a takedown 18 seconds in to post the win.

The Huskies picked up their third win of the day at 197 pounds when Richard Perry (Meriden, CT/Middletown) won 7-4 at 197 pounds. In a wild third period Perry recorded an escape and three takedowns to rally from a 1-0 deficit.

At heavyweight BU's Zac Walsh (Denville, NJ/Morris Knolls) lost 6-1 to seventh-ranked Ryan Tomei.
